Carmina and the Ode to the Time

Yet another chance to hear ‎Kammerkoret Carmina conducted by Kasper Beck Hemmingsen performing my choral piece Ode til tiden (Ode to the Time) in concert November 1 at Johannes Døbers Kirke in Valby, Copenhagen.

This choral composition was comitted by the chamber choir Aventura in 1999 as part of a millenium concert. As I thought it would be great to have a dedicated text to the composition I asked my friend and fellow composer and poet Kasper Nefer Olsen to write a poem for the purpose.

One week later Kasper returned to me with a completely new poem “Ode to the time which comes and dances” (Ode til tiden som kommer og danser), based on the ancient Sapphic Stanza. I brought the text with me to a small Finnish island, where I composed the choral piece at an old piano.
